Python ellipsis parameter
WebAs of Python 3 enums have been added - the default type of enum only compares equal on identity, so a simple one with only the one value would also be appropriate (and is … Web1 day ago · The argument list must be a list of types or an ellipsis; the return type must be a single type. There is no syntax to indicate optional or keyword arguments; such …
Python ellipsis parameter
Did you know?
WebMar 26, 2024 · A similar issue occurs with Ellipsis. For example, if you try to specify the type of a method which operates on slices possibly involving ellipses, there's no way to say "I return a tuple containing items that are an integer, a slice instance, or Ellipsis". ... Checking functions that accept Ellipsis arguments #5796. Closed gvanrossum changed ... WebData validation using Python type hints. (This script is complete, it should run "as is") Data binding¶. Arbitrary classes are processed by pydantic using the GetterDict class (see utils.py), which attempts to provide a dictionary-like interface to any class.You can customise how this works by setting your own sub-class of GetterDict as the value of …
WebApr 29, 2024 · An Ellipsis Is a Placeholder for Unwritten Code When designing a new module, we usually define some functions or classes but won’t implement them … WebAug 30, 2016 · Having worked in Python for a while, I find the notion of a kwargs-like facility in my project very appealing because many of its objects/functions have a number of optional parameters (which cannot be avoided, unfortunately), yielding long lists of constructors that differ by one or two parameters and could be made much more …
WebIn contrast, Python’s print() function always adds \n without asking, because that’s what you want in most cases. To disable it, you can take advantage of yet another keyword argument, end, which dictates what to end the line … Web1 day ago · The Ellipsis built-in constant. 2to3¶ A tool that tries to convert Python 2.x code to Python 3.x code by handling most of the incompatibilities which can be detected by parsing the source and traversing the parse tree. 2to3 is available in the standard library as lib2to3; a standalone entry point is provided as Tools/scripts/2to3.
WebJan 4, 2024 · The first parameter for the Query object is the default value which is None in this case. When called it can be omitted but if the parameter is present it should be at …
WebOct 16, 2024 · A parameter specification variable is defined in a similar manner to how a normal type variable is defined with typing.TypeVar. from typing import ParamSpec P = … human constitution theologyWebNov 25, 2024 · About this parameter. String used as an ellipsis indicator when a snippet is truncated. Usage notes. Defaults to an empty string for all applications created before March 10 th, 2016. Defaults to "…" (U+2026, HORIZONTAL ELLIPSIS) for applications created after that date. Indices created in 2024 and 2024 may have an incorrect default value. human connorWebAug 13, 2024 · The comma between the last named parameter and the ellipsis is optional [2], i.e. “, …”, in the above declaration can be replaced by “…”. How to use a variadic function. human connectome project resting state fmriWebDec 13, 2024 · Scala and Kotlin use essentially the same : syntax for return annotations. The : makes sense in these languages because they all use : for type annotations of parameters and variables, and the use for function return types is similar.. In Python we use : to denote the start of a function body and -> for return annotations. As a result, even though our … human conservation statusWebAug 2, 2024 · The ImageDraw module provide simple 2D graphics for Image objects. You can use this module to create new images, annotate or retouch existing images, and to generate graphics on the fly for web use. ImageDraw.Draw.ellipse () Draws an ellipse inside the given bounding box. Syntax: PIL.ImageDraw.Draw.ellipse (xy, fill=None, … holistic psychiatrist njWebJan 26, 2024 · 12. Decorate your functions. Decorators are wrappers around a function that modify the behavior of the function in a certain way. There are many use-cases for decorators, and you may have used ... human connectomicsWebMar 19, 2024 · Note: this is different from a function parameter pack expansion, which is indicated by an ellipsis that is a part of a parameter declarator, rather than an ellipsis that appears after all parameter declarations. Both parameter pack expansion and the "variadic" ellipsis may appear in the declaration of a function template, as in the case of … human connectome project meg